Facilities Maintenance Worker I or II - INTERNAL APPLICANTS ONLY through 7/28/2025

San Juan County is excited to invite candidates to apply for our Facilities Maintenance Worker position. The role involves performing a variety of skilled and semi-skilled building maintenance tasks and may include grounds/landscape, mechanical maintenance, and custodial work.

Responsibilities

Performs general grounds and landscape maintenance
Performs basic routine maintenance tasks and assists with more complex diagnostic, repair and construction tasks
Programs thermostats for heating, ventilation and air conditioning (HVAC) systems
Responds to online work orders & repair tickets
Replaces and repairs plumbing fixtures
Assists with shop carpentry tasks and projects
Effects minor repairs to County owned marine facilities including docks, floats and boat ramps
Once properly trained may operate and maintain a variety of tools and motorized construction and maintenance equipment, including but not limited to: lawnmowers, weed trimmers, chainsaws, tractors, table saw, cutoff saw, drills and screw guns, drill press, AC welder, oxy-acetylene welding equipment, planer, router, sander, drills, grinders, air nailers, circular and reciprocating saws, airless paint sprayer, pressure washer, lift equipment and trucks
May direct and supervise the work of up to two community service workers
Follows safety procedures and ensures equipment is in proper operating condition. Keeps work area clean, safe and orderly
Uses electronic database software - maintains inventories of supply item, tools and equipment and building component conditions
Uses desktop computers and mobile devises - accurately reports and tracks time spent on projects and keeps manager notified of progress, change orders and all deviations from budget expenditures
Communicates with customers, vendors and co-workers in a professional manner to facilitate positive working relationships. This requires professional writing skills and email document management
Acts within the scope of his or her responsibilities, working as a public employee and municipal officer with courtesy and professionalism, and adhering to the highest standard of ethics in accordance with RCW 42.52

Qualification

Facilities maintenanceHVAC systemsPlumbing repairConstruction tools operationGroundskeepingBuilding repairMicrosoft OfficeCustomer serviceCommunication skillsAttention to detail

Required

High School diploma or GED
Broad experience in facilities maintenance, general construction and building repair mandatory
Must have or obtain a valid Washington State driver's license
EPA licensure for type I and type II CFC and HCFC refrigerate handling

Preferred

Vocational and/or trade certifications including but not limited to construction, mechanical or electrical, building maintenance/management
